Reinforcing Iron and Rebar Workers Salary in New Mexico
SOC 47-2171 · State · 2024 BLS OEWS
The median salary for a Reinforcing Iron and Rebar Workers in New Mexico is $50,750 per year as of 2024. That works out to roughly $24.40 per hour. This is 14% below the national median of $59,280. Wages have grown 46% since 2014, when the median was $34,760.
